What is a remote virtual call center?

A remote virtual call center is a customer service operation where agents work from various locations, often from home, instead of a centralized office. These agents connect to the company’s systems using the internet and specialized software to handle customer calls, emails, or chats. Remote virtual call centers offer flexibility for employees and can help companies reduce overhead costs. They are increasingly popular due to advances in technology and the growing demand for remote work opportunities.

What are some common challenges faced by employees in a remote virtual call center, and how can they be managed?

Working in a remote virtual call center often means handling a high volume of calls while maintaining productivity in a home environment. Common challenges include staying focused amidst home distractions, managing technical issues, and maintaining clear communication with both customers and team members. To manage these, it's important to set up a dedicated, quiet workspace, ensure a reliable internet connection, and actively participate in regular team meetings or chat channels. Many organizations also offer training and support resources to help employees stay connected and feel supported while working remotely.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Virtual Call Center Agent,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Virtual Call Center Agent, you need strong communication skills, active listening, problem-solving abilities, and typically a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with customer relationship management (CRM) software, call routing systems, and basic computer proficiency is essential. Dependability, patience, and self-motivation are crucial soft skills for excelling in a remote and customer-focused environment. These skills ensure effective customer interactions, efficient problem resolution, and consistent performance in a virtual setting.

How much do virtual call centers make?

Virtual call center agents typically earn between $10 and $20 per hour, with annual salaries ranging from approximately $20,000 to $40,000 depending on experience, location, and employer. Some roles offer performance-based bonuses or incentives, and skills in customer service and communication are important for higher earnings.
